Procedure

Ethyl vanillin (21.6 g, 0.130 mol) and allyl bromide (19.9 g, 0.160 mol) were heated under reflux together with potassium carbonate (27.3 g, 0.200 mol) in 150 ml acetone (abs.) for 8 hours. After cooling, the solid was filtered off and washed with acetone. A yellow oil was obtained after a thorough concentration of the organic phases.
